Safety regulations
D A N G E R
Risk of injury due to moving parts
Omit access to augers or motors at operating boiler.
Do not perform any work on the boiler when any person is in the danger zone
Secure / lock fuel storage room
Only clean the augers and remove blockages using suitable tools and when the
main power switch is turned off.
Wear safety shoes
Observe fuel storage room sticker!
D A N G E R
Electric shock from contact with live terminals
Observe information signs.
Before starting work, check that no voltage is present using a voltmeter
D A N G E R
Poisoning and danger of suffocation due to flue gases in the boiler room / building
Check boiler doors and seals for leaks.
Burning treated wood (paint, varnish, impregnation) results in toxic ash.
Avoid skin and eye contact
W A R N I N G
Risk of injury due to unexpected operating statuses
During manual mode no monitoring of limit switches or motors is performed.
Only run the augers backwards briefly (two seconds maximum).
Manual mode is only allowed to be executed by trained staff.
